Hello I recently installed the homebrew channel and once i clikc on it, at the bottom it says the homebrew channel and in the right their are two small pictures one of a globe which I guess saying that im connected to the internet and a little gecko to the left that isn't lit up. Which I guess is saying i dont have the right files on my sd card.

Anyways I'm trying to install a wad, and I was told I need to put sdefload files in the root of my card and rename it to boot.elf just to get the homebrew channel up and running but that isn't working. Clearly I'm doing something wrong can someone possibly guide me in the right direction thx. Yes I have read many stickies and i specifically followed this particular guide GBA Temp Guide and it didnt work for me.

The Gecko is for the USB Gecko adaptor. Nothing to do with files missing. Ignore it.

That guide is for the OLD homebrew channel, not the new one.

wiibrew.org is your friend for everything to do with homebrew channel. Specifically read the "configuring applications" section on this page: www.wiibrew.org/wiki/Homebrew_Channel

Find the program called wad manager and place it on your sd card using the instructions found on that site. Then create a wad folder on your sd card and place your wad files in it. Run the wad manager in the homebrew channel, and you are good to go.
